Full Job Description

Lead and Manage Obsolescence Projects: Oversee the full lifecycle of projects aimed at addressing hardware, software, and system obsolescence within the bank.

- Risk Assessment and Mitigation: Identify critical systems nearing obsolescence, assess associated risks, and develop comprehensive mitigation strategies to ensure continuity and compliance.

- Cross-Functional Collaboration: Work closely with IT teams, vendors, procurement, and other business units to ensure all upgrades, replacements, and decommissions are executed effectively.

- Stakeholder Management: Liaise with senior management and key stakeholders to ensure alignment on project goals, timelines, and deliverables. Provide regular project updates and reports.

- Vendor Coordination: Manage relationships with third-party vendors, ensuring they meet agreed SLAs and deliverables, particularly in upgrading or replacing obsolete technologies.

- Regulatory Compliance: Ensure all obsolescence management efforts comply with regulatory requirements, including data protection, cybersecurity, and operational risk guidelines.

Experience: Minimum of 5 years experience in project management within the financial services industry, ideally within an investment bank.

- Technical Knowledge: Strong understanding of IT infrastructure, software lifecycles, and obsolescence challenges in the banking sector.

- Project Management Skills: Proven track record of managing complex, large-scale IT projects with multiple stakeholders. PMP, PRINCE2, or other relevant certification preferred.

- Risk and Compliance Knowledge: Familiarity with regulatory requirements related to IT systems, including cybersecurity and data protection laws.

- Leadership and Communication: Strong leadership skills with the ability to influence and drive collaboration across various teams and levels of the organization.

- Problem-Solving: Ability to identify risks and implement solutions proactively.

- Budget Management: Experience managing budgets and ensuring projects are delivered on time and within scope.

- Vendor Management: Strong experience working with third-party vendors, including contract negotiation and SLA management.
